What is SAP?
SAP (Systems, Applications, and Products in Data Processing) is a comprehensive ERP software that integrates all your core business functions — from finance and supply chain to HR and customer management — into one central platform. Think of it as your business’s command center where data flows seamlessly across departments, improving decision-making and efficiency.
The Cost Side of SAP
- Software Licensing & Subscription – Depending on the SAP module and your company size, licenses can cost anywhere from a few thousand to millions annually.
- Implementation – Hiring SAP consultants, training staff, and migrating data takes time and money.
- Customization – Most businesses tweak SAP to match their processes, which adds to costs.
- Maintenance & Upgrades – Ongoing updates, technical support, and cloud hosting fees.

Key Factors That Decide if SAP is Worth It for YOU in 2025
Business Size & Complexity – Larger, multi-location businesses benefit more than small single-site companies.
Industry Needs – SAP has specialized solutions for manufacturing, retail, healthcare, and finance.
In-House Skills – You’ll need staff or partners who are familiar with using SAP effectively.
Long-Term Vision – If you plan to scale globally, SAP is a future-proof choice.
Verdict: Cost vs. ROI
If you only look at the price tag, SAP might seem intimidating. But when you measure time saved, errors reduced, better decision-making, and improved customer satisfaction, many businesses find the ROI is well worth it — especially in 2025’s competitive market.
The key? Plan your implementation carefully, train your team well, and choose the right modules for your needs.

When SAP is Worth It
✅ You’re a mid-to-large business with multiple departments and complex workflows.
✅ You need real-time insights for faster, better decisions.
✅ You’re willing to invest in training and change management.
When SAP Might Not Be Worth It (Yet)
❌ You’re a small business with straightforward operations.
❌ Your budget is tight and you’re looking for a quick, cheap solution.
❌ You’re not ready to adapt processes to fit a new system.
